Listings in CleanTech, Fashion, Service Industry and Electronics

Showing 10 of 47 results
United Electronic Industries
Walpole, Massachusetts, United States
Is this your listing?
Smiths Interconnect
Thousand Oaks, California, United States
Is this your listing?
United Nations Office for Outer Space Affairs, UNOOSA
Austria
Is this your listing?
Space Submicron Electronic
Sevilla, Andalucia, Spain
Is this your listing?
Arquimea Ingeniera
Madrid, Madrid, Spain
Is this your listing?
1 2 3 4 5